Most travel insurance plans primarily cover emergency medical bills while traveling abroad. However, comprehensive policies usually include trip cancellation, lost luggage, aircraft delays, public liability, as well as other costs. Travel insurance policies are usually available for both international tourists as well as domestic travelers. Moreover, travel insurance can provide travelers with a sense of security and safety while visiting a foreign land.
